Cancer treatment starts for first time in eastern Nepal

Birat HospitalMorang / March 12: The treatment of the much feared disease ‘cancer’ has commenced at the Birat Hospital Pvt Ltd located in Biratnagar.

The cancer treatment is first of its kind in the entire eastern region of Nepal. Hospital Administrator, Dr Gyanendra Man Singh Karki, said chemotherapy including all other cancer treatments was introduced targeting the sick in the eastern region.

The hospital has also brought into operation a cost-free OPD service in relation to treatment of cancer.

It will launch a special service with 30 beds for the time being while senior cancer specialists will provide necessary consultation to the patients. The cancer specialists’ team comprises Ujwal Chalise, Rabin Kathayat and Saugat Poudel. RSS
